Imunify360 CPU’yu aşırı kullanıyorsa genelde sebep real-time scan, malware taraması, agresif ayarlar veya sürekli tetiklenen işlemlerdir. Özellikle yoğun sitelerde bu durum load average’ı uçurur ve sunucu yavaşlar. Sorun bu. Aşağıdaki adımları uygulayarak düzeltebilirsin.
Sorun şu:
Imunify360 işlemleri CPU’yu aşırı tüketiyor ve sunucuda yüksek load oluşuyor. Site yavaşlıyor veya sistem zorlanıyor. Aşağıdaki adımları uygulayarak düzeltebilirsin.
Çözüm Adımları
1) Real-time scanning’i kapat (en etkili çözüm)
CPU tüketiminin %80 sebebi genelde budur.
Şuraya gir:
WHM → Imunify360 → Settings → Malware Scanner
Yap:
- Real-time scan → OFF
SSH ile:
Bu kapandığında CPU kullanımı direkt düşer.
Ardından tekrar dene.
Olmadıysa alttaki adıma geç.
2) Aktif malware scan işlemlerini durdur
Arka planda çalışan scan CPU’yu sömürür.
Şuraya gir:
SSH → root
Şu komutu çalıştır:
Aktif süreçleri kontrol et:
Gerekirse restart:
Şimdi tekrar test et.
Olmadıysa alttaki adıma geç.
3) CPU kullanım limitini düşür
Imunify360 sınırsız CPU kullanıyorsa sistemi boğar.
Şuraya gir:
WHM → Imunify360 → Settings → Resource Usage
Yap:
- CPU limit → %20–30 arası ayarla
SSH ile:
Bu sayede arka planda daha kontrollü çalışır.
Ardından tekrar dene.
Olmadıysa alttaki adıma geç.
4) Yoğun klasörleri exclude et
Sürekli değişen klasörler CPU’yu şişirir.
Şuraya gir:
WHM → Imunify360 → Settings → Exclusions
Ekle:
/home/*/public_html/cache//home/*/tmp//home/*/logs//home/*/public_html/node_modules/
SSH ile:
Bu adım CPU tüketimini ciddi azaltır.
Ardından tekrar dene.
Olmadıysa alttaki adıma geç.
5) Auto-clean özelliğini kapat
Tarama + temizleme birlikte çalışınca CPU iki kat yüklenir.
Şuraya gir:
WHM → Imunify360 → Settings → Malware Scanner
Yap:
- Auto-clean → OFF
SSH ile:
Şimdi tekrar test et.
Olmadıysa alttaki adıma geç.
6) Proactive Defense ve diğer modülleri kontrol et
Kullanmadığın modüller CPU yer.
Şuraya gir:
WHM → Imunify360 → Settings
Kontrol et:
- Proactive Defense
- PHP Immunity
- WebShield
Gereksiz olanları kapat.
Ardından tekrar dene.
Olmadıysa alttaki adıma geç.
7) Servisi temiz şekilde restart et
Takılan süreçler CPU’yu sürekli kullanır.
Şuraya gir:
SSH → root
Şu komutları çalıştır:
pkill -9 imunify360
systemctl start imunify360
Sonra durum kontrol:
Şimdi tekrar test et.
Olmadıysa alttaki adıma geç.
8) Log kontrolü yap, en net sonuç burada
CPU’nun neden arttığını net burada görürsün.
Şuraya gir:
SSH → root
Şu komutları çalıştır:
tail -n 100 /var/log/imunify360/malware.log
Şunlara dikkat et:
real-time scanscanning filehigh loadresource limit exceeded
Eğer sürekli aynı klasör taranıyorsa → exclude et.
Eğer scan loop’a girmişse → restart + config düzelt.
Log’daki hataya göre doğrudan müdahale et.
9) Imunify360 güncellemesi yap
Eski sürümler daha fazla CPU tüketebilir.
Şuraya gir:
SSH → root
Şu komutu çalıştır:
Alternatif:
bash imunify-force-update.sh
Şimdi tekrar test et. CPU kullanımında ciddi düşüş görmen lazım.
Siber Tehditlere Son Verin!
Yapay zeka altyapılı Imunify360 ile sunucunuzu dijital bir kaleye dönüştürün. Orijinal paylaşımlı lisans ile proaktif savunmayı hemen başlatın.